Запитання з тегом «angularjs»

Використовуйте для запитань про AngularJS (1.x), рамку JavaScript з відкритим кодом. НЕ використовуйте цей тег для версій Angular 2 або новіших версій; натомість використовуйте тег [angular].

11
Як я розміщую форми форми, кодовані urlenc, за допомогою $ http без jQuery?
Я новачок у AngularJS, і для початку я думав розробити нову програму, використовуючи лише AngularJS. Я намагаюся здійснити дзвінок AJAX на сторону сервера, використовуючи $httpмою програму Angular. Для надсилання параметрів я спробував наступне: $http({ method: "post", url: URL, headers: {'Content-Type': 'application/x-www-form-urlencoded'}, data: $.param({username: $scope.userName, password: $scope.password}) }).success(function(result){ console.log(result); }); Це …

7
AngularJS: ng-show / ng-hid не працює з інтерполяцією `{{}}`
Я намагаюся показати / приховати якийсь HTML за допомогою ng-showта ng-hideфункцій, наданих AngularJS . Згідно з документацією, відповідне використання цих функцій полягає в наступному: ngHide - {вираз} - Якщо вираз truthy, то елемент відображається або приховується відповідно. ngShow - {вираз} - Якщо вираз truthy, елемент відображається або приховується відповідно. Це …

24
Перезавантаження сторінки дає неправильний GET-запит у режимі AngularJS HTML5
Я хочу включити режим HTML5 для свого додатка. Я поставив наступний код для конфігурації, як показано тут : return app.config(['$routeProvider','$locationProvider', function($routeProvider,$locationProvider) { $locationProvider.html5Mode(true); $locationProvider.hashPrefix = '!'; $routeProvider.when('/', { templateUrl: '/views/index.html', controller: 'indexCtrl' }); $routeProvider.when('/about',{ templateUrl: '/views/about.html', controller: 'AboutCtrl' }); Як ви бачите, я використав $locationProvider.html5modeі змінив усі свої посилання на, …


11
вбудовані умови в angular.js
Мені було цікаво, чи є спосіб у певному режимі умовно відображати вміст, відмінний від використання ng-show тощо. Наприклад, у backbone.js я можу зробити щось із вбудованим вмістом у шаблоні на кшталт: <% if (myVar === "two") { %> show this<% } %> але в кутовому плані я, здається, обмежений показ …

13
AngularJS не надсилає значення прихованого поля
Для конкретного випадку використання я повинен подати єдину форму "старим способом". Значить, я використовую форму з action = "". Відповідь передається потоково, тому я не перезавантажую сторінку. Я цілком усвідомлюю, що типовий додаток AngularJS не надсилає форму таким чином, але поки що у мене немає іншого вибору. Це сказав, що …

3
Відмінність подвійної та одинарної фігурної дужки у кутовій JS?
Я новачок у цьому кутовому світі, мене трохи бентежить використання подвійних фігурних брекетів {{}} та одинарних фігурних дужок {} або коли-небудь жодна фігурна дужка не використовується для включення виразу, як у директивах ng-class={expression} normal data binding like{{obj.key}} ng-hide='mydata==="red"'
192 angularjs 

5
Чи можу я зробити функцію доступною для кожного контролера в кутовому?
Якщо у мене є функція утиліти, fooяку я хочу мати можливість дзвонити з будь-якого місця моєї ng-appдекларації. Чи якимось чином я можу зробити його доступним у всьому світі під час налаштування модуля або мені потрібно додати його до сфери застосування у кожному контролері?

11
Чи можете ви змінити шлях, не завантажуючи контролер в AngularJS?
Це запитували раніше, і з відповідей це не виглядає добре. Я хотів би поцікавитися цим зразком коду ... Мій додаток завантажує поточний товар у службі, яка його надає. Існує кілька контролерів, які керують даними елемента, не перевантажуючи їх. Мої контролери перезавантажать елемент, якщо він ще не встановлений, інакше він використовуватиме …
191 angularjs 

10
Як реалізувати history.back () в angular.js
У мене є директива - це заголовок сайту з кнопкою "назад", і я хочу, щоб натиснути кнопку, щоб повернутися до попередньої сторінки. Як це зробити кутовим способом? Я намагався: <header class="title"> <a class="back" ng-class="icons"><img src="../media/icons/right_circular.png" ng-click="history.back()" /></a> <h1>{{title}}</h1> <a href="/home" class="home" ng-class="icons"><img src="../media/icons/53-house.png" /></a> </header> і це директива js: myApp.directive('siteHeader', …

10
КутовийJS. Як викликати функцію контролера за межами компонента контролера
Як я можу викликати функцію, визначену під контролером, з будь-якого місця веб-сторінки (поза компонентом контролера)? Він прекрасно працює, коли натискаю кнопку "отримати". Але мені потрібно зателефонувати за межі диві-контролера. Логіка така: за замовчуванням мій дів приховано. Десь у навігаційному меню я натискаю кнопку, і вона повинна показувати () мій div …
190 angularjs 

8
Чи є спосіб зробити AngularJS завантажувати частки на початку, а не тоді, коли це потрібно?
У мене така настройка маршруту: var myApp = angular.module('myApp', []). config(['$routeProvider', function ($routeProvider) { $routeProvider. when('/landing', { templateUrl: '/landing-partial', controller: landingController }). when('/:wkspId/query', { templateUrl: '/query-partial', controller: queryController }). otherwise({ redirectTo: '/landing' }); }]); Я хочу мати можливість змусити angularjs завантажувати обидві партії на початку, а не на запит. Це …
190 angularjs 


5
ng-параметри з простим масивом init
Я трохи плутаю з Angular і ng-options. У мене простий масив, і я хочу запустити на нього вибір. Але я хочу, щоб параметри value = label. script.js $scope.options = ['var1', 'var2', 'var3']; html <select ng-model="myselect" ng-options="o for o in options"></select> Що я отримую: <option value="0">var1</option> <option value="1">var2</option> <option value="2">var3</option> Що …

6
AngularJS змінює URL-адреси на "небезпечні:" на сторінці розширення
Я намагаюся використовувати Angular зі списком програм, і кожне з них - посилання, щоб докладніше переглянути додаток ( apps/app.id): <a id="{{app.id}}" href="apps/{{app.id}}" >{{app.name}}</a> Кожен раз, коли я натискаю одне з цих посилань, Chrome показує URL-адресу як unsafe:chrome-extension://kpbipnfncdpgejhmdneaagc.../apps/app.id Звідки береться unsafe:?

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.